Abstract
It is assumed that the velocity of the domain wall is proportional to the difference between the magnetic field intensity at the wall and the coercive force. The local magnetic field, which is not equal to the external field, is calculated from the eddy-current equations. The rate of change of the magnetic flux as a function of time is determined.
